Garbage consist of three American producers (Steve Markes, Duke Erikson and Butch Vig – the latter of Nirvana fame) and the vocal talents of Scottish chanteuse Shirley Manson (supplemented on most tracks here by Mike Kashou on bass). As such, they’re something of a supergroup, and indeed, they are a super group. Their sound, in case you don’t know, is quite unique and distinctive. The producers provide keyboards, samples loops and effects, in much the same way as dance records are made, but what they make is definitely a rock album.
